Description:
Selected Topics in Approximation and Computation is a combination of expositions of basic classical methods of approximation leading to popular splines and new explicit tools of computation, including sinc methods, elliptic function methods, and positive operator approximation methods. It also provides an excellent summary of worst case analysis in Information Based Complexity. It relates optimal computational methods e=with the theory of s-numbers andm-widths.
Synopsis:
This graduate text addresses the relationship between modern approximation theory and computational methods. It is a combination of expositions of basic classical methods of approximation leading to popular splines and new explicit tools of computation, including sinc methods, elliptic function methods, and positive operator approximation methods. This book will serve as a text for graduate courses in computer science and applied mathematics, and also as a reference for professionals.
